Overview

The Senior Financial Reporting Analyst will serve as a catalyst for digital transformation in the Controllership function, playing a key role in modernizing legacy workflows and introducing scalable automation solutions to increase efficiency, accuracy, and transparency as the company transitions into a more modern, data-driven and artificial intelligence supported model.

Responsibilities

Global Process Improvement and Automation:

  • Champion automation and artificial intelligence-based tools best practices across the Controllership function through leading by example, creating training materials and establishing standards for sustainable and auditable process design.

  • Design and implement foundational automation solutions for recurring reporting processes using tools such as Power Query, Poer Automate, Alteryx, and SharePoint workflows—laying the groundwork for more advanced artificial intelligence-based applications, such as Copilot and ChatGPT.

  • Support development of globally standardized methods for various initiatives, using artificial intelligence digital tools, to help deliver effective and efficient results, such as creation of anomaly assessments for analytical purposes.

  • Assist department automation initiatives around Microsoft SharePoint and recurring compliance initiatives by identifying automation opportunities.

  • Financial Reporting & Analysis:

  • Implement 3 high-impact recommendations related to financial reporting data in the first 12 months, including data quality control, consolidation, and policy alignment, delivering measurable time savings and improved data accuracy.

  • Support cross-functional projects involving restructuring, M&A activities, and divestitures across multiple jurisdictions.

  • Global Compliance and Governance:

  • Prepare SOX controls related to entity-level and financial reporting areas timely and effectively, as well as any quarterly or year-end compliance matters.

  • Participate in resolutions around auditor questions, deficiencies, errors, or other breakdowns in process or design.

  • Take ownership of compliance deliverables, ensuring the timely, accurate, and high-quality completion of materials sent to stakeholders or business partners.

  • Demonstrate a continuous improvement mindset, and lead by example, around governance of automation tools and procedures

  •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Accounting, Economics, or a related field; MBA or CPA (or local equivalent) preferred.

  • 3–5 years of experience in financial reporting data analysis, including with automation and artificial intelligence digital tool experience.

  • Prior experience with digital artificial intelligence tools, such as Alteryx, Microsoft Power tools, Copilot, SharePoint, ChatGPT, etc., preferred.

  • Specific knowledge and functional use of Oracle’s Financial Consolidation and Close Cloud Service (known as FCCS) preferred, but not required if can demonstrate experience with prior consolidation systems or other rule-based databases.

  • Proven accountability for delivering results under strict timelines.

  • Excellent organizational skills, strong analytical capabilities, and attention to detail.

  • Strong communication and presentation skills, with the ability to interface with a broad range of stakeholders.

  • Experience in a dynamic environment, with the ability to adapt to changing business needs.
